Trade and Environment in the EC and the WTO: A Legal AnalysisEuropa Law Publishing, 2002 - 502 pages This study describes and compares the rules of the European Community and the World Trade Organization on the liberalization of trade in goods and measures taken by members of these organizations for the protection of the environment. |
